The Gore - Palmer press conference was not that mysterious, the above article failed to mention the back story. Palmer is known to Gore, and Gore was in Australia anyway as part of his lecturing program. The money changing insinuation is just daft.

 

Australia's fixed carbon price followed by the carbon trading scheme was never going to survive following the election result in September, even though the Coalition ( Conservative parties ) didn't win a majority of the seats in the senate. The Labor-Green bloc is not big enough to save those hard fought for programs. The Palmer United Party however doesn't hold the balance of power alone, although they are the largest minor centre-right party grouping in the senate, and have a couple of independent members who are sympathisers.

 

Australia's senate numbers: http://www.aph.gov.au/Senators_and_Members/Senators/Senate_composition

 

Yes, Palmer United Party is led by a billionaire coal baron...but he is one of the biggest populists around...so he understands his limitations. We feel that he wants to be loved. His announcement marks a complete U-turn on his partys policy positions on climate change. PUP will now vote against the abolition of Significant environmental programs designed to cut Co2 emmissions, in particular the Renewable Energy Target.

 

Gore probably played a big hand in this shift, together with the negative opinion polls for the Abbott government.

Gore was there to stoke Palmer's ego and to add gravitas to the U-Turn, so that another U-Turn won't happen again.

 

That's my take on it... I don't think Gore is stupid!

 

You can see the Gore-Palmer press conference here. Gore is flattering him as if he was a wayward child now making amends, and Palmer loves it.
